Switching frequency is adjustable from 2 to 16 kHz, with derating required above 4 kHz. No integrated EMC filter is fitted, so external filtering may be needed for CE compliance in conducted emission environments. Dimensions are 7.2 in (184 mm) high, 5.5 in (140 mm) wide, 6.2 in (158 mm) deep. Wall mount only, vertical +/-10°.
